Mini-ITX mainboards target consumer
electronics
Powered by the highly efficient 1.5GHz or fanless 1.0GHz VIA C7 processor, the VIA EPIA EX has an average operating power consumption of just 13.6W.
VIA's EPIA EX-Series of Mini-ITX mainboards are the first of the company's compact platforms to feature the new VIA CX700M2 system media processor Powered by the highly efficient 1.5GHz or fanless 1.0GHz VIA C7 processor, the VIA EPIA EX has an average operating power consumption of just 13.6W
